CPU Cores and Base Frequency

The Intel Core i7-4860EQ is a 4 core processor with a clock frequency of 1.80 GHz (3.20 GHz). The processor can compute 8 threads at the same time. The Intel Core i5-3475S clocks with 2.90 GHz (3.60 GHz), has 4 CPU cores and can calculate 4 threads in parallel.

Memory & PCIe

Up to 32 GB of memory in a maximum of 2 memory channels is supported by the Intel Core i7-4860EQ, while the Intel Core i5-3475S supports a maximum of 32 GB of memory with a maximum memory bandwidth of 25.6 GB/s enabled.

Thermal Management

The Intel Core i7-4860EQ has a TDP of 47 W. The TDP of the Intel Core i5-3475S is 65 W. System integrators use the TDP of the processor as a guide when dimensioning the cooling solution.

Technical details

The Intel Core i7-4860EQ has 6.00 MB cache and is manufactured in 22 nm. The cache of Intel Core i5-3475S is at 6.00 MB. The processor is manufactured in 22 nm.
